- Police in Philadelphia are asking for help finding a woman who pulled out a gun in a Chipotle restaurant over the weekend. Action News reports the incident occurred Saturday night at the store located at 2337 Cottman Ave. Video from the store shows a woman pulling out a gun from a bag inside the store. The weapon was not fired and no one was injured. (Philadelphia Patch)
- Philadelphia is reminding people to start bringing their own bags when they shop. The city is taking the next step in its ban of single-use plastic bags next month. Starting October 1, businesses need to begin phasing out the plastic bag, but there will be an additional six-month awareness, education, and warning period before full enforcement begins. (WPVI-TV)
- A report assessing the strengths, talent and startup resources of regions around the globe this year named Philadelphia in its top 30 ecosystems. The city moved up 15 spots in the Startup Genome’s Global Startup Ecosystem Report (GSER) after being named the top “emerging” ecosystem last year, landing this year at 28th on the list. The report notes Philadelphia’s depth of tech talent, access to regional and global funding, and strengths in data analytics and life sciences as leading reasons for its ranking. (Technical.ly)
- A Philadelphia man admitted Wednesday that he orchestrated a $2 million scheme in which he falsely promised to sell personal protective equipment. Gauravjit Singh, 26, pleaded guilty to a wire fraud charge, according to federal prosecutors in New Jersey. He now faces up to 20 years in prison when he’s sentenced on February 10th. (CBS Philly)
